What Is the Difference Between Lab Grown Diamonds and Natural Diamonds?
The only meaningful difference between lab grown and natural diamonds is where they came from. Both are made of pure carbon arranged in the same isometric crystal lattice. Both have a refractive index of 2.417–2.419. Both rate 10 on the Mohs hardness scale. They sparkle the same, weigh the same per carat, and wear the same on your finger over decades.
Natural diamonds formed 1 to 3 billion years ago, roughly 100 miles below the Earth's surface, under extreme heat and pressure. Volcanic activity pushed them toward the crust, where they're mined today.
Lab grown diamonds are made in controlled facilities in two to eight weeks using one of two methods:
HPHT (High Pressure High Temperature):
A diamond seed sits in a chamber heated to over 2,000°C and pressurized to 1.5 million PSI — the same conditions found in the Earth's mantle.
CVD (Chemical Vapor Deposition):
A diamond seed is placed in a vacuum chamber filled with carbon-rich gases (typically methane and hydrogen). The gases are heated until carbon atoms separate and bond to the seed, growing the diamond layer by layer.
The Federal Trade Commission officially recognized lab grown diamonds as real diamonds in 2018, and the Gemological Institute of America (GIA) has graded them since 2007 — issuing formal Laboratory-Grown Diamond Reports since 2019.
Are Lab Grown Diamonds Real Diamonds?
Yes. Lab grown diamonds are real diamonds, not simulants. They have the same chemical composition (pure carbon), the same crystal structure, and the same physical properties as mined diamonds. They will test as real on every standard diamond tester, because diamond testers measure thermal and electrical conductivity — not origin.
What lab diamonds are NOT:
Cubic zirconia
— a different material (zirconium dioxide) that scratches easily and tests as a
simulant
.
Moissanite
— silicon carbide, harder than CZ but softer than diamond, with stronger fire and a different look under bright light.
"Fake" or "imitation"
— those terms apply to simulants, not lab grown stones.
The 2018 FTC ruling on diamond marketing made this explicit: the word "diamond" applies to lab grown stones too. Retailers must disclose lab origin, but they cannot legally call them anything other than diamonds.
Lab Grown Diamond Price vs Natural Diamond Price in 2026
Pricing is where the two diverge sharply. Lab grown diamond prices have collapsed since 2020 as production scaled and competition intensified.
Specification (1 carat, Round, G color, VS1 clarity, Excellent cut) | Natural Diamond (2026) | Lab Grown Diamond (2026) |
Retail price range | $4,500 – $7,000 | $800 – $1,500 |
Wholesale price range | $3,200 – $4,800 | $190 – $450 per carat |
Typical resale recovery | 40–60% of retail | 10–30% of retail |
Price trend (year over year) | Stable to slightly down | Down 15–20% annually |
The data behind these numbers comes from the Paul Zimnisky Global Rough Diamond Price Index, Edahn Golan Diamond Research quarterly reports, and the StoneAlgo Lab-Grown Diamond Price Index. According to a Liori Diamonds analysis citing these sources, a 1-carat lab grown diamond that retailed for $3,410 in 2020 now sells for roughly $892 — a 74% drop over five years.
For larger stones, the gap widens. A 3-carat natural diamond in G/VS1 quality runs $25,000–$40,000 at retail. The same specs in lab grown? $4,500–$7,500.
Why Lab Diamonds Got So Cheap
Three forces compressed prices:
Scaled production.
Indian and Chinese CVD facilities now produce in volume what was rare a decade ago.
Technology improvements.
Newer reactors yield more diamonds per cycle with better color and clarity. Tenoris retail data shows 85% of lab diamonds in 2026 grade D–F color, versus a wider distribution in 2019.
Commoditization.
With supply nearly unlimited, lab diamonds behave like manufactured goods — prices fall as production efficiency rises.
Natural diamonds remain supply-constrained. New mines are rare, existing mines are depleting, and De Beers and ALROSA control the upstream market. That scarcity is exactly why natural diamond prices have held while lab prices crashed.
Can a Jeweler Tell the Difference Between Lab Grown and Natural Diamonds?
Not with the naked eye. Not with a loupe. Not with a standard diamond tester.
Identifying lab grown diamonds requires specialized equipment that examines fluorescence patterns, growth structures, and trace element composition. Natural diamonds contain tiny amounts of nitrogen absorbed during their billion-year formation. Lab grown diamonds typically contain none.
Tools used by certified gemological laboratories include:
DiamondView
— uses ultraviolet fluorescence to reveal growth patterns. Natural diamonds show octahedral growth lines; CVD diamonds show striated layers; HPHT diamonds show a cross or hourglass pattern.
FTIR spectroscopy
— measures nitrogen content and trace elements.
High-magnification microscopy
— reveals inclusions characteristic of each origin. Lab grown diamonds may contain metallic inclusions from the HPHT growth process; natural diamonds typically contain mineral inclusions.
Every lab grown diamond certified by GIA or IGI also carries a microscopic laser inscription on the girdle identifying it as lab grown. You'll need 10x magnification to read it, but it's there for life.
Do Lab Grown Diamonds Hold Their Value?
This is the question competitors avoid. Here's the honest answer: lab grown diamonds do not hold their value the way natural diamonds do.
Independent buyback services like WP Diamonds and Worthy typically offer 10–30% of original retail price for lab grown stones. The same services pay 40–60% for natural diamonds of comparable quality. Some jewelers won't take lab grown trade-ins at all because retail prices keep dropping.
Why the gap?
Supply.
Lab grown production capacity grows every year. New supply pushes used-market prices down.
Price floor.
Wholesale lab grown diamond prices dropped to approximately $191 per carat in Q2 2025, per industry data cited by Liori Diamonds. That sets a low ceiling on what resellers can pay you.
Buyer preference.
Secondary buyers shopping pre-owned often want natural — for the same reasons original buyers chose natural.
That said, depreciation only matters if you plan to sell. For an engagement ring you'll wear forever, resale value is irrelevant. Cars depreciate 60% in five years. Phones become worthless in three. Most consumer purchases lose value. The question is whether you're buying for sentiment or speculation.

Are Lab Grown Diamonds More Ethical Than Natural Diamonds?
The ethical comparison is more nuanced than it appears.
The case for lab grown:
No mining footprint or land disruption.
Fully traceable supply chain — every certified lab diamond has a documented origin.
No risk of conflict (blood) diamond sourcing.
Lower carbon footprint at facilities powered by renewable energy.
The case for responsibly sourced natural:
The Kimberley Process
certifies
conflict-free natural diamonds.
Natural diamond mining employs roughly 10 million people globally, including in countries like Botswana where diamond revenue funds education and healthcare.
Newer blockchain tracking technology lets buyers trace natural diamonds from mine to
retailer
.
Some lab grown facilities run on fossil-fuel grids, undercutting the sustainability claim.
The cleanest answer: lab grown is more straightforward to verify as ethical. But "ethical natural diamond" is a real category, not marketing fiction, if you buy from a jeweler who can document the source.
Which Is Better: Lab Grown or Natural Diamonds?
Neither is universally better. The right choice depends on what you value.
Choose a lab grown diamond if:
You want maximum size and quality for your budget — a $5,000 lab budget gets you a 2–3 carat stone in excellent quality, versus a 0.9–1.1 carat natural.
You're prioritizing affordability over long-term value retention.
You want full supply-chain traceability without paying a premium for it.
You like the idea of cutting-edge technology in your jewelry.
Choose a natural diamond if:
Resale value matters to you, even slightly.
You value the idea of a billion-year-old stone formed beneath the Earth — geological rarity has emotional weight for many buyers.
You're buying an heirloom that may pass to children or grandchildren.
You want a diamond whose price will likely remain stable rather than fall.

How to Tell If a Diamond Is Lab Grown or Natural Before You Buy
Three steps protect you from misrepresentation:
Demand a certificate.
Every diamond over 0.30 carats should come with a GIA or IGI report. The certificate states the origin in plain language: "Laboratory-Grown Diamond" or "Natural Diamond." There is no ambiguity.
Check the laser inscription.
Lab grown diamonds are inscribed on the girdle with their report number and origin. A jeweler can show you under magnification.
Verify the certificate online.
GIA and IGI both let you enter the report number on their websites and pull the original record. If the inscription, certificate, and online record all match, you have what you're paying for.
Buying without a certificate from a major lab is the only way to get fooled. With a certificate, the origin question is settled before money changes hands.
Insurance and Appraisal Considerations
Most jewelry insurance policies (Jewelers Mutual, Chubb, Lloyd's) cover both lab grown and natural diamonds, but they value them differently. A lab grown diamond's insured replacement value reflects current market prices — which means if prices drop again next year, your coverage may not replace your ring with an equivalent stone unless you update the appraisal.
We recommend reappraising any lab grown diamond every 18–24 months, versus every 3–5 years for natural. Ask your jeweler for a written appraisal at purchase and keep it with your insurance documents.
Frequently Asked Questions
Are lab grown diamonds cheaper than natural diamonds?
Yes, significantly. In 2026, lab grown diamonds cost approximately 70–85% less than natural diamonds of comparable size and quality. A 1-carat G color, VS1 clarity lab grown diamond retails for $800–$1,500, while the same specifications in natural cost $4,500–$7,000. The gap widens at larger carat weights, where a 3-carat natural stone might cost $25,000+ versus $5,000 for the lab equivalent.
Will a lab grown diamond pass a diamond tester?
Yes. Standard handheld diamond testers measure thermal and electrical conductivity, properties that lab grown and natural diamonds share. Both will test as "diamond" on any consumer or jeweler-grade tester. Distinguishing lab grown from natural requires specialized gemological equipment that examines fluorescence patterns, growth structures, and trace nitrogen content.
Do lab grown diamonds get cloudy over time?
No. Lab grown diamonds do not become cloudy, yellow, or dull with age. They are pure carbon with the same chemical stability as natural diamonds. Surface buildup from soap, lotion, and skin oils can dull any diamond temporarily, but ultrasonic cleaning at any jeweler restores brilliance immediately. The 10 on the Mohs scale hardness rating means lab grown diamonds resist scratching just as well as natural.

Are lab grown diamonds a good investment?
No, and neither are natural diamonds in most cases. Diamond prices in both categories are influenced by retailer markups, marketing budgets, and supply controls — not the investment-grade fundamentals of gold or equities. Buy diamonds because you want to wear them, gift them, or pass them down. If you want an investment, choose an actual investment vehicle.
